Richmond, VA (March 20, 2025) – A crash resulting in injuries occurred Thursday morning at the intersection of E Franklin St and N 2nd St.
Richmond Police Department responded to the scene at approximately 9:48 a.m. to assist those involved. The incident was later marked as closed, but details regarding the severity of injuries or the number of vehicles involved have not yet been released.
Authorities are continuing to investigate the cause of the crash and urge drivers to use caution at intersections, where accidents frequently occur due to sudden stops, failure to yield, or distracted driving.
